part of speech: |
adjective |
definition 1: |
not of this world; otherworldly; supernatural.
- synonyms:
- otherworldly, preternatural, supernatural
- similar words:
- eerie, ethereal, extramundane, immaterial, incorporeal, occult, paranormal, spectral, spiritual, supernal, transcendental
|
definition 2: |
weird and frightening; unnatural.
- synonyms:
- eerie, spooky, weird
- similar words:
- creepy, ghastly, ghostly, gruesome, macabre, mysterious, spectral, uncanny, unnatural, unwholesome
|
definition 3: |
unaccustomed and absurd; peculiar.
- synonyms:
- peculiar, preposterous
- antonyms:
- normal
- similar words:
- absurd, outrageous, remarkable, ungodly, unheard-of, unreasonable, unusual
